Any way of modifying the syntax table to identify a string of more
than one character as an open-bracket or a close-bracket character.
For instance, you might do:
(modify-syntax-entry ?^ "($")
(modify-syntax-entry ?$ ")^")
...to make ^ and $ match each other (from EmacsWiki). How would I
make the two character strings '#>' and '<#' match in the same way?
The above doesn't work.
